catcaller Definition
a person who makes a whistle, shout, or comment of a sexual nature to a woman passing by.

Summary: catcaller in Brief
'Catcaller' [kat-kaw-ler] is a noun that refers to a person who makes sexual comments, whistles, or shouts at women passing by. This behavior is considered a form of harassment and is often experienced by women on a daily basis. The term is often used in the context of discussions around gender-based violence and the need for laws to protect women from such behavior.
